7 Habits Undermining Your Natural Attractiveness Every Day

In our fast-paced and image-conscious world, appearances often seem to carry more weight than they perhaps should. Yet, many individuals unknowingly develop habits that can detract from their natural attractiveness, potentially impacting personal and professional interactions. Recently, a growing body of advice has highlighted certain behaviors and routines—some seemingly innocuous—that might be subtly undermining one’s overall appearance and perceived attractiveness. Here, we delve into seven common habits that could be making you look less appealing without your realizing it, and explore practical ways to rectify them.

1. Poor Posture

One of the most common yet overlooked factors affecting appearance is posture. Slouching or consistently hunching forward can lead to a less confident and even tired appearance. Over time, poor posture can cause strain on muscles and joints, but visually, it can make you seem disengaged, less approachable, or even older than your actual age. To counteract this, professionals recommend conscious effort to stand and sit with shoulders back, chest slightly forward, and chin up. Regular stretching and strengthening exercises for the back and core can help maintain better posture, thereby enhancing your overall poise and attractiveness.

2. Neglecting Oral Hygiene

A bright, healthy smile is universally associated with attractiveness and confidence. Neglecting oral hygiene can lead to issues such as bad breath, yellowing teeth, or gum disease—all of which can diminish your charm without you noticing. Investing in regular brushing, flossing, and dental checkups not only improves oral health but also boosts your appearance and self-assuredness. Additionally, addressing habits like smoking or excessive caffeine consumption can significantly improve your smile’s brightness and your overall facial aesthetic.

3. Ignoring Skincare

Your skin is the foundation of your facial appearance. Failure to establish a proper skincare routine can lead to dullness, uneven tone, or breakouts, which could be subconsciously perceived as unwellness or neglect. Protecting your skin from UV rays with sunscreen, staying hydrated, and cleansing regularly are basic but effective practices. Incorporating moisturizers suited to your skin type and consulting skincare professionals for tailored routines can dramatically improve your complexion, thus making you look healthier and more radiant.

4. Poor Hydration

Dehydration can manifest subtly yet significantly in your appearance. Dry, flaky skin, dark circles, and dull eyes are often signs of insufficient water intake. These seemingly small signs can influence others’ perceptions of your vitality and health, impacting attractiveness. To avoid this, aim to drink at least 8-10 glasses of water daily. Proper hydration not only benefits your internal health but also maintains the suppleness and glow of your skin, contributing to a more youthful and vibrant appearance.

5. Overuse of The Phone and Digital Devices

Many individuals spend extensive periods glued to screens—be it smartphones, tablets, or computers. This habit can cause a series of unintended consequences such as facial asymmetry from constant tilting or poor resting positions. Additionally, the blue light emitted can impair sleep quality, leading to tired eyes and dull skin. Limit screen time, take regular breaks, and practice eye relaxation exercises. Being mindful of your posture while using devices can preserve facial symmetry and prevent unnatural strains that contribute to aging or discomfort.

6. Neglecting Hair Care

Hair frames your face and contributes significantly to your overall look. Dusty, greasy, or unkempt hair can diminish your attractiveness subtly but profoundly. Regular washing, conditioning, and scalp care are essential to maintain healthy, shiny hair. Avoiding excessive use of harsh chemicals or heat styling tools can prevent damage and thinning. A well-maintained hairstyle complements your facial features and boosts confidence, conveying a sense of grooming and self-care.

7. Lack of Facial Expression Awareness

Your face communicates much about your mood, confidence, and engagement. Habitually maintaining a furrowed brow, constant frowning, or avoiding eye contact can unintentionally project negativity or disinterest, thereby affecting how others perceive you. Practicing conscious awareness of facial expressions and smiling more often can create an approachable and attractive presence. Engaging in social situations with open body language and genuine expressions enhances your overall appeal and helps foster positive interactions.

In summary, these seven habits—often overlooked—can subtly influence perceptions of attractiveness and how others interact with you. Small, consistent adjustments to daily routines can lead to noticeable improvements. Paying attention to posture, oral hygiene, skincare, hydration, device use, hair care, and facial expressions can dramatically reshape not just how others see you but also how you perceive yourself. In an era where image and presentation are increasingly emphasized, cultivating awareness of these habits is a simple yet impactful step towards embracing your natural beauty and projecting confidence to the world.
